[1] Shangha Jiao Tong University, Department of Micro-Nano Electronics, Shanghai,200240, China
[2] Tokushima University, Department of Electrical and Electronic Engineering, Tokushima,770-0855, Japan
[3] Hangzhou International Innovation Institute, Beihang University, National Key Laboratory of Spintronics, Yuhang Nano Center, Beijing,100191, China
[4] Jagiellonian University, Department of Information Technologies, Kraków,31-007, Poland
[5] Simon Fraser University, School of Engineering Science, Burnaby,BC,V5A 1S6, Canada
[6] University of Pavia, Department of Electrical, Computer and Biomedical Engineering, Pavia,27100, Italy
[7] University of California at Santa Cruz, Jack Baskin School of Engineering, Santa Cruz,CA,95064, United States